what is cogging and crawling

when the full voltage applied to the stator winding ,the
rotor of 3-phase cage induction motor fails tostart.This
happenes whe the no. of stator and rotor slots are equal
or an integral ratio.so due to strong alingment of forces
are produced between stator and rotor at the instant of
starting. these forces create an alingment torque greater
than the accelarating torque.The phenomenon of magnetic
locking between stator and rotor teeth is called cogging or
teethl ocking.
